eThekwini puts forward R1-billion request for local projects

eThekwini Municipality is considering borrowing a whopping R1-billion for key projects around the city.

The municipality says it has been given the green light by council to put in a request for the loan.

"The purpose of the loan is to fund the Go! Durban project, the Western Aqueduct project, and human settlements projects,"  said spokesperson, Tozi Mthethwa. 

Mthethwa says they have done the necessary checks to ensure that repayments do not become a burden.

The money will also be used to address infrastructure challenges relating to water, roads, electricity and sanitation. 

"There's due diligence in how the monies are employed in the municipality. We will also account to the auditor general. In that way, we will ensure that monies are utilised correctly in the municipality," Mthethwa said.
